The Blades latest laughable attempt to disguise the fact that they were simply not good enough to stay in the Premiership involves them seeking 'substantial damages', believed to be between £30-50 million, from the High Court.

A member of Sheffiled United's legal team told SkySportsNews, ""After careful consideration and discussion with our legal advisors, Sheffield United are today initiating legal proceedings against West Ham United to seek substantial compensation for our relegation from the Premier League.
 

"West Ham have admitted to lying to the Premier League in order to secure the registration of Javier Mascherano and Carlos Tevez, which is also a breach of West Ham's contract with all members of the Premier League, including Sheffield United.


"This action is distinct from the arbitration proceedings between the club and the Premier League during the close season.


"We have always said that we will do everything in our power to secure justice for Sheffield United and help it restore integrity for the reputation of English football which has been tarnished by this affair."
